Keys lost or stolen

It's great that vehicles have key fobs nowadays however, they also make it easier to rob your vehicle. These small electronic devices let you unlock your doors and control functions from afar using radio signals that connect to the receiver in your car.

The majority of Mazda automobiles are equipped with a transponder on the key fob. This chip must be "paired" or programmed to the vehicle. It's a complicated procedure, but not impossible. Based on the year and model, you might have to visit a dealer or an automotive locksmith in order to get the process completed. Certain cars require that the code be entered via the computer in the vehicle, however, others can be programmed by an automotive locksmith without having to connect to the vehicle's system.

Broken or damaged Buttons

If a key fob's buttons stop working, it might be time to get it repaired. A key fob that is not working properly can be a hassle to deal with, particularly when you're using it to start your car. Apart from being costly to replace, a broken or damaged button is difficult to fix and diagnose.

In order to function properly, your key fob needs to be connected to the vehicle's receiver. This connection may be damaged by a variety like physical damage or water. If the key fob has been damaged in any way, a reprogramming process will be required.

A dead battery in your key fob may cause it to stop functioning properly. Before you remove the batteries from your key fob, look through the owner's manual for out if the key fob requires a specific type of battery. Replace the old batteries after you've completed this step.

Your car isn't starting

If you press the fob's button, but there is no response, it could be alarming. The majority of the time, this is because the battery inside the fob's battery is drained. This is a fairly common issue. It's a good idea to always keep a spare battery in your purse or wallet. The positive side is that replacing the battery is simple. Simply take out the old battery and replace it. Reattach the cover once you have confirmed that the new battery is fully installed.

Another possibility is that your car's receiver is damaged. This is difficult to determine, but you may try reprogramming the fob to see if this solves the problem. To accomplish this, switch your ignition on to ON and then press the lock or unlock button eight times within up to 10 seconds. This will trigger the system to resynchronize with the transmitter.

Replacement

We've all heard of keys to our cars disappearing from coat pockets, behind couches, cushions and other places they shouldn't. In the past keys were no big deal as you'd simply go to the locksmith or to the dealer to obtain a new one. Modern cars come with an advanced electronic key that can not only lock and unlock the vehicle and open the door, but also do cool stuff like roll down the window or summon the vehicle from a parking spot.

These fobs are expensive due to the fact that they require the expertise of an auto locksmith or dealer to repair and program them. We asked several dealers how much it would cost to replace the fobs of some well-known and expensive models. The prices varied from $150 to $400.

The majority of modern cars have fobs equipped with a transponder which is programmed by an automotive locksmith or dealer.
